About Guanping Dong

Guanping Dong is a scholar working on Genetics, Epidemiology,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Molecular Biology and Reproductive Medicine, having authored 53 papers that have together received 503 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Diabetes and associated disorders (11 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(4 papers), Hypothalamic control of reproductive hormones (4 papers), Diabetes Management and Research (3 papers), Genetics and Neurodevelopmental Disorders (2 papers), Ion Transport and Channel Regulation (2 papers), Genetic Syndromes and Imprinting (2 papers) and Growth Hormone and Insulin-like Growth Factors (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(121 citations), Reproductive Medicine (44 citations), Genetics (108 citations), Epidemiology (64 citations) and Molecular Biology (122 citations). Guanping Dong has collaborated with scholars based in China, Sweden and New Zealand. Frequent co-authors include Junfen Fu, Wei Wu, Chaochun Zou, Jinling Wang, Ke Huang, Jianfeng Liang, Rahim Ullah, Li Liang, Xiumin Wang and Xuelian Zhou. Their work appears in journals such as World Journal of Pediatrics, Pediatric Diabetes, Clinical Endocrinology, Frontiers in Endocrinology and BMC Pediatrics.
